For the past 30 years, Tim has worked as a writer, broadcaster, curator and museum director. From 1991 to 1998, he presented BBC Radio 4's arts programme Kaleidoscope, for which he won a Sony Award. In this talk, he reflects on the importance of creative collaboration and what he has learned from some of the most inspiring artists in the world including Antony Gormley, Tracey Emin, Gilbert & George, Anselm Kiefer, Anthony Caro, Marina Abramovich and Ai Weiwei.
